While pondering, he and Golden Cicada had exited the Northern Heavenly Gate and arrived at the expansive and boundless Celestial River.
Looking up, he could see the bright Taiyin Star, hanging in the starry sky just downstream of the Celestial River.
To avoid exposing their whereabouts, Sun Wukong instructed Golden Cicada to disguise themselves as soldiers from the celestial river’s navy, and they flew following the rolling current towards the Taiyin Star.
At this moment, Golden Cicada only knew that they were to intercept the Marshal of the Heavenly Canopy from reaching the Lunar Palace, but he was unaware of the inside story, so this change once again raised his doubts.
"Great Saint, why do we need to sneak around like this?" Golden Cicada asked.
"Shut up and just watch," Sun Wukong scolded. "And from now on, you must call me Master, and don’t you dare utter any ’Amitabha’. If you expose our identities, I swear I’ll skin you and hang you, bare-bottomed, on the Southern Heavenly Gate!"
Golden Cicada fell silent, having learned over time that this monkey really meant what he said.
Not long after, they saw a figure wobbling in flight downstream of the celestial river, heading towards the Taiyin Star—it was the Marshal of the Heavenly Canopy.
His foolish appearance suggested he was quite drunk.
Seeing that the Marshal was not moving quickly, Golden Cicada was about to call out to him.
"You dare speak up?" Sun Wukong’s eyes glinted menacingly.
"Why so fierce?" Golden Cicada muttered to himself, but ultimately he kept quiet, simply following Sun Wukong as they stealthily bypassed the Marshal and continued flying downstream, as if on patrol.
Soon, they approached the Taiyin Star.
They saw the bright moon suspended above the celestial river, immense and constantly radiating a chilling aura.
A serene palace stood atop it, fronted by a laurel tree blossoming with white flowers.
Sun Wukong then instructed Golden Cicada to transform into fairies out on a foraging errand with him, and they flew up to the Taiyin Star, heading straight for the Lunar Palace.
Although the Taiyin Star was cold and desolate, it was also home to quite a few immortals, not just the legendary Chang’e and the Jade Rabbit.
Apart from Chang’e, there was the Taiyin Star Lord Consort Jiang, Lady Shi Ji of the Wandering Stars, and several other fairies.
So when Sun Wukong and Golden Cicada entered as fairies, they went unnoticed at first.
Besides, other divinities seldom visited this place, and the fairies were not particularly vigilant. With a little probing, Sun Wukong found out where Chang’e resided within the Lunar Palace.
Golden Cicada, who had been following by the side, was stunned by Sun Wukong’s continuous actions. Who could have imagined that the Great Sage Equalling Heaven, the Earthly Fiends Marshal Sun Wukong, would infiltrate the depths of the Lunar Palace like a thief?
Could this truly be what it meant to follow one’s heart’s desire?
Golden Cicada seemed to have realized something, then followed to where Chang’e resided.
The door to the room was open, and through it, they could see an immortal dressed in a green gown, ungracefully guzzling wine straight from the flask.
They could also hear the immortal complaining, "That faithless man, how long has it been since he came to see me?"
Just then, the immortal’s wine ran out, and despite tipping the flask, no more wine dripped out.
"You two, go fetch me some wine," she ordered upon seeing the two fairies outside.
"Heh heh," Sun Wukong’s eyes twinkled as he conjured a flask of wine and walked in, only to turn and see Golden Cicada still standing outside. He urged, "What are you dawdling for?"
Golden Cicada wanted to say "Amitabha" but, remembering the threat of being hung on the Southern Heavenly Gate, he held back, clenched his teeth, and also walked in.
Only then did Sun Wukong feel at ease. He had brought Golden Cicada along as a witness for himself.
Otherwise, him being the only one to enter the Lunar Palace, populated entirely by women, could give rise to gossip.
He didn’t want to end up failing to save the Marshal or to outsmart his opponent, only to be besmirched himself.
